An Overdue Payment



My uncle Jean-Yves gave me a box full of caribou antlers quite some time ago. I use bits and pieces here and there when making handles, knobs, coat buttons and the like. I've always had the intention of making him a knife to thank him for the generous supply. Well here it is! Sort of a little photo sequence of how I went about creating it. The blade is from a broken industrial band saw. I just gave it a shape and an edge. The little ferrule is H13 steel for no other reason than that was what I had on hand. The handle is, of course, made of caribou antler and you can see in the first picture what part of the antler I used. In what is left of the antler I see at least three coat buttons and one handle perhaps two. As you can see close to nothing goes to waste!
